Yeah, I think it depends on what you want to do with the light... For outdoor use, I like the warmer tints. The W0 is often quoted as the best 'white' tint, but outdoors I like slightly yellower tints.

For example, this time of year, there are likely many leaves on green grass... The cooler tints make everything look bluish while the warmer tints clearly shot the difference between the brown or red leaves and the green grass.

But it's all just opinion.
